DVDFab 2.9.7.7

Dear all,

DVDFab all products are updated to version 2.9.7.7.

http://www.dvdidle.com/download.htm

What's New:
-New: Updated VSO burning engine.
-Fix: Program freezes when finalizing if firewall blocks DVDFab.
-Fix: Option "Check for new version" cannot be disabled. (DVDFab Platinum)
-Fix: Several minor problems.
-Update: Language files.

DVDFab 2.9.7.7 - bug with STC SCR discont / Arccos

Hi Fengtao,

I've just seen a bug with DVDfab Gold 2.9.7.7 with an arccos movie (Black Dawn, with Steven Seagal).
The crapped cells at the beginning of the movie is deleted : that's OK !
But, the (new) first cell is tagged with no "STC SCR discontinuity" (cf. PGcEdit).
I haven't verified with over arrcos.
I use the full rip option (not movie only).

Hi dp_1999,

The normal movie cell should be no "STC SCR discontinuity" flag, since the movie is multiplexed continuously.

Sorry Fengtao but not agree....
The first cell of the VOB must have this flag. You may verify in the doc of Philips DVD-Verifier.
Only the other cells may or may not have this flag.

Regards.

PS : You can verify with commercial DVD the flag on the change of the VOB Id
